@charset "UTF-8";
/* CSS Document */

body { background: url(images/background.gif) repeat-x #B5C39B; margin:0; padding:0; }

#wrapper { width: 800px; background:#fff; }

#nav { width:800px; height:30px; background:#4F6F19; }

#nav ul { margin:0 0 0 20px;  padding:7px 0 0 0; }

#nav ul li { font-family:Georgia, "Times New Roman", Times, serif; font-size:.7em; color:#fff; list-style:none; list-style-image:none; float:left; margin-right:20px; }

.pay { margin-left: 100px; }

#shadowdown { height:50px; background:url(images/shadow_down.gif) repeat-x top; }

#shadowdown ul {  margin:0 0 0 20px;  padding:7px 0 0 0; }

#shadowdown ul li { font-family:Georgia, "Times New Roman", Times, serif; font-size:.7em; color:#000; list-style:none; list-style-image:none; float:left; margin-right:10px; }

.first {font-weight:bold;} 

#content { width:800px; }

#contentbox { padding: 20px; }


#content p { font-family:Georgia, "Times New Roman", Times, serif; font-size:.8em; color:#000; line-height:150%; margin:0; }

.picfloatright { float:right; margin-left:20px;}

.clear { clear:both; }

.floatleft { float:left; margin-right:10px;}
.floatright { float:right; }
#footerbox { padding:0 20px 0 20px; background:url(images/shadow_up.gif) repeat-x bottom; height:105px; }
.contact {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:.6em; line-height:150%; margin-right:20px;}
.contact p { margin:0; }

#bottom {  background:url(images/shadow_up.gif) repeat-x; height:32px; }
#greenbottom {  width:800px; height:30px; background:#4F6F19;  } 
.mr20px { margin-right:20px; }
.mt10px { margin-top:10px; height:1px;}

a {color: #4F6F19;}

#nav a {color:#fff; text-decoration:none; }
#footer { width:800px; }

#pic { width:340px; float:right; }
#text { width:380px; float:left; }
.hidden { visibility:hidden; }


#amenities {width:160px; float:left; }
#details {width:150px; float:right;}

#amenities p, #details p { font-family:Verdana, Arial, Helvetica, sans-serif; font-size:.6em; line-height:150%; }
h1 { font-family:Georgia, "Times New Roman", Times, serif; font-size:1em; color:#4F6F19; line-height:150%; margin:0; }
#spacer {height:50px; width:800px; }